TORRES v. CITY OF NEW YORK


39 A.D.3d 438 (2007)

834 N.Y.S.2d 164

RUBEN TORRES, as Administrator of the Estate of CARLOS TORRES, Deceased, Respondent, v. CITY OF NEW YORK et al., Appellants.

Appellate Division of the Supreme Court of the State of New York, First Department.

Decided April 26, 2007.
